Output 51a220949201b7ae55be553bf41ac783da044278772cb502edd3a8a9ed621145:3

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0af85c46590301984a58c90cdeab54f37157a57 OP_EQUAL
address
3LiSjxqZxRfByKggtJe4ukJBj1RCHhM1ws
transaction
51a220949201b7ae55be553bf41ac783da044278772cb502edd3a8a9ed621145
spent
true